Yes, it IS a Medicare thing. I have been filling them out once every 6 months for several years. It is to show Medicare that, indeed, you ARE using as many strips as you claim. What's to keep one for filling them out randomly? Nothing. This last time they requested 6 mos. worth of records, which I provided. It was a bother but I did it. I made an Excel sheet for this purpose and filling it out is not much of a hassle. It is modeled on the WalMart sheet that I used to fill out when I got supplies from them. Now I get strips through Animas along with my pump supplies.

Has anyone else recently received a request via CVS Pharmacies, or any other pharmacy, to fill out and send in a 4 week testing log form that Medicare supposedly is requesting them to submit? This is supposed to be a way for Medicare to figure out whether you are testing too often and using too many strips per script, I am assuming. I'm just not sure if this is legitimately being asked for by Medicare or is this a CVS thing. The logs sheets are to be mailed back to a CVS address in Texas, BTW.
